Exploring the theme of science's dark consequences, this collection features three iconic tales of horror. Mary Shelley's Frankenstein delves into the perils of unchecked ambition and creation, while Robert Louis Stevenson's The Strange Case of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de examines the duality of human nature. HG Wells' The Invisible Man presents the isolation and madness that can arise from scientific experimentation. Together, these stories highlight the terrifying potential of human innovation and the moral dilemmas it can provoke.
